The key ingredients include ground flaxseed (for egg replacement), flour, baking powder, spices (cinnamon, ginger, nutmeg), brown sugar, vegetable oil, plant-based milk, vanilla extract, freshly grated carrots, and optional walnuts and raisins.
Learn how to cook Vegan Carrot Muffins by first making flax eggs, then combining dry ingredients (flour, spices, raising agents) separately from wet ingredients (oil, plant milk, sugar). Gently mix both together, fold in grated carrots and nuts, then bake in a preheated oven at 180°C for 22-25 minutes until golden and a toothpick comes out clean.

Store cooled muffins in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days. For longer storage, freeze in a freezer-safe container for up to 3 months. Defrost at room temperature or microwave for 20-30 seconds for a quick breakfast option.
For nut-free versions, simply omit the walnuts or replace them with pumpkin seeds, sunflower seeds, or hemp seeds for crunch. You could also add extra raisins, dried cranberries, or even dairy-free chocolate chips for added texture and flavour.
